ae75e7fc45 arch-riscv: Fix disassembling of float register instructions
In disassembling of float register instructions, Gem5 always gives 2
source registers rs1 and rs2. However, this is not correct for Mul-Add
instructions which have three rs1, rs2, and rs3, and for Move, Convert
instructions which have only rs1.

For example: (Gem5  output  vs Expected)
- fmadd.d fa0,fa0,fa4 vs  fmadd.d fa0,fa0,fa4,fa5
- fcvt.d.l fa4,a6,zero  vs  fcvt.d.l fa4,a6

This patch fixes the problem.

5bf345f77a util,scons: improve compareVersions function
Current compareVersions() fails in this case:
compareVersions("10", "10.0") return -1 while it should be 0.
This at least is causing a systemc compiling issue.

This problem causes by the comparison algorithm. The algorithm
turns the versions in two lists, and compares the corresponding
elements of the two lists up to the last element of the shorter
list. If all elements are equal, the longer list will be
determined to be the more recent version. Hence, this algorithm
determines "10.0" to be more recent to "10".

This commit addresses this issue by making the version lists
have the same length by adding 0 to the shorter list.

71dca52126 dev-arm: relax GenericTimer check for CPU count
At Iff9ad68d64e67b3df51682b7e4e272e5f355bcd6 a check was added to prevent
segfaults when unserializing the GenericTimer in case the new number of
thread contexts was smaller than the old one pre-checkpoint.

However, GenericTimer objects are only created dynamically as needed after
timer miscreg accesses. Therefore, if we take the checkpoint before
touching those registers, e.g. from a simple baremetal example, then the
checkpoint saves zero timers, and upon restore the assert would fail
because we have one thread context and not zero:

> fatal: The simulated system has been initialized with 1 CPUs, but the
Generic Timer checkpoint expects 0 CPUs. Consider restoring the checkpoint
specifying 0 CPUs.

This commit solves that by ensuring only that the new thread context count
larger than, but not necessarily equal to the number of cores.

b99c316840 base,arch: Fixed usage of bitfield::replaceBits
`bitfield::replaceBits` has two parameters, `first` and `last`, which
relate to the position of the MSB and the LSB of the bits to be replaced
respectively. Therefore `first` >= `last`. In some areas of the
codebase, this assumption has been flipped with `first` <= `last`. This
caused at least one known error, recorded here:
https://gem5.atlassian.net/browse/GEM5-695. These inconsistencies have
therefore been rectified.

A note has been added to the `bitfield::replaceBits` Doxygen to make
the usage of this function clearer.

e50ab5a2ec mem: Use beats_per_clock as the DDR data rate for DRAMPower
The data rate is used by the drampower lib to estimate the power
consumption of the DRAM Core. Previously, we used the formula:

burst_cycles = divCeil(p->tBURST_MAX, p->tCK);
data_rate = p->burst_length / burst_cycles;

to derive the data_rate. However, under certain configurations this
formula computes the wrong result due to rounding errors. This patch
simplifies the way we derive the data_rate by passing the value of the
DRAM parameter beats_per_clock.
